How Is This Roadworthy? — Nigerians Fume Over Shocking State Of Lagos Danfo
Nigerians have expressed concern over the condition of a visibly dilapidated commercial bus spotted carrying passengers on a road in Lagos.
According to Bush Radio Academy, a video circulating on social media showed an old yellow Danfo bus operating despite appearing to be in extremely poor condition, with significant damage to its body.
The vehicle’s driver-side section appeared severely damaged, with part of the roof and side structure broken, leaving the bus without what appeared to be a proper driver’s door.
Despite the extent of the visible damage, several passengers were seen inside the vehicle as it continued its journey on the road.
The footage has generated widespread reactions online, with many Nigerians questioning how such a vehicle could be allowed to operate commercially and whether it had undergone the required roadworthiness and safety checks.
Some social media users expressed concern for the safety of both the passengers and the driver, arguing that the condition of the bus could expose those inside to serious danger in the event of an accident.
One user questioned the apparent attitude of road safety authorities, suggesting that agencies responsible for enforcing traffic and vehicle safety regulations may have overlooked the condition of the bus.
Other commenters criticised passengers for boarding a vehicle that appeared unsafe, while others used the incident to highlight broader concerns about commercial transportation and road safety in Lagos.
The viral video has consequently reignited discussions about the enforcement of vehicle safety regulations and the responsibility of transport operators and passengers to prioritise safety on Nigerian roads.
